Titanfall is a 2014 multiplayer, first-person shooter video game developed by Respawn Entertainment and published by Electronic Arts exclusively for Microsoft Windows, Xbox 360, and Xbox One.[1] The game was highly anticipated as the debut title from developers formerly behind the successful Call of Duty franchise.[2] It was released March 11, 2014, to what video game review score aggregator Metacritic called "generally favorable" reviews.[3] Critics considered the game a successful evolution for the first-person shooter genre[4][5][6] but did not agree as to whether the game delivered on its anticipation.[7][8]

Titanfall won over 60 awards at its E3 2013 reveal,[9] including a record-breaking six E3 Critics Awards: Best in Show, Best Original Game, Best Console Game, Best PC Game, Best Action Game, and Best Online Multiplayer.[10] The game also won Best in Show from IGN,[11] Destructoid,[12] Game Informer,[13] and Electronic Gaming Monthly.[14] IGN's Ryan McCaffrey declared Titanfall both "Microsoft's killer app" and multiplayer gaming's "next big thing", adding, "You will buy an Xbox One for Titanfall, and you should."[15] Forbes's Erik Kain similarly predicted the game to be a "huge selling point" for the Xbox One.[16] The game won Best Next Generation Console Game and Best Xbox Game at Gamescom 2013.[17] The game was introduced to Japan at the 2013 Tokyo Game Show,[18] where the response was "overwhelmingly positive"[19] and it won a Future Award.[20] Titanfall won "Most Anticipated Game" at VGX 2013.[21] Many critics considered Titanfall to be the next step for the first-person shooter genre,[15][16][22] and the game received abundant "hype" and publicity from video game journalists.[23][24][25]
